We are a post 16 training provider. We work with individuals to improve their skills and qualifications to enable them to gain sustainability and to be an active member of their community. We empower our learners to develop soft skills whilst studying for qualifications to enable them to be ready for work.
Role – Face-to-Face Tutor/ Assessor (Level 1/2/3 Education Schools Specific)
Location – North West, England
Salary – 26—35K per annum – Salary is based upon qualification and experience
Extra’s – Pension opportunity, healthy annual leave allowance, training and back to floor experience, CPD, development opportunities, Perkbox
Responsibilities
Qualities expected of the post holder include excellent communication, organisational and planning skills as well as the ability to work independently and as part of a team. You should be a confident decision maker, be flexible and adaptable to change, self-motivated and IT literate.
Qualifications
The ideal candidate will have relevant teaching and assessing qualifications (Level 3 A1 and Level 4 BTEC Cert in Education and Training).
Experience
The ideal candidate will have experience of working in schools or in the education sector alongside children.

How to prepare for a job interview at Aspire Education Academy
✨Showcase Your Communication Skills
As a tutor and assessor, excellent communication is key. Be prepared to demonstrate your ability to convey information clearly and effectively during the interview. Use examples from your past experiences where you successfully communicated with students or colleagues.
✨Highlight Your Organisational Abilities
The role requires strong organisational and planning skills. Discuss how you manage your time and resources effectively, perhaps by sharing specific strategies or tools you use to keep track of your responsibilities and ensure smooth lesson delivery.
✨Demonstrate Flexibility and Adaptability
Education environments can change rapidly. Be ready to discuss situations where you had to adapt your teaching methods or approach due to unforeseen circumstances. This will show your potential employer that you can handle change with ease.
✨Prepare for Questions on Safeguarding and SEN
Given the focus on safeguarding and special educational needs (SEN), familiarize yourself with relevant policies and practices. Be prepared to answer questions about how you would support learners with diverse needs and ensure their safety in an educational setting.
